Recent relaxation of the one-child policy has huge demographic implications for China and the world, report Joseph Catanzaro and Yan Yiqi in Zhoushan, Zhejiang province, and Li Aoxue in Beijing.

In an otherwise unremarkable hospital waiting room in Zhoushan, the first city in China to move away from the one-child policy, an expectant father places his hand on the protruding curve of his wife's belly.

"This will be our second child," said Le Zhangfeng as he flashes a proud smile.
